Architects for Urbanity has released its designs for Seoul Urban Womb, a mixed-use women?s and family complex in South Korea. Located in Daebang-dong at the former site of the Seoul Women?s Shelter, the project aims to revitalize the current Seoul Women?s Plaza, a space previously described as ?gloomy? and ?deathlike.?The new facility will serve as a connection between the Women?s Plaza and nearby train station, as a mix of public and private space, and is hoped to help ?form creative culture, [teach] traditions, and expand the value of gender equality in family and community.?

Designed as ?an organic womb that intensifies spatially and programmatically? throughout the site, the complex will consist of a large rectangular volume interrupted by a series of voids that define and connect the various programs throughout the facility.
